I hate to be that person but it’s not gripping me as much as the previous series. We simply aren’t seeing enough of Catherine and her loved ones. What made HV so good was the real, genuine, believable dialogue between Catherine and her family. Tension at dinner etc. We’ve barely seen Catherine and Ryan interact.

The Knezevic’s storyline is boring me to tears, they are villians but you can’t even love to hate them or be gripped by watching them get taken down because we know nothing about them other than it’s a few unpleasant blokes who human traffic women and money launder. The pharmacist killing Jo in a fit of rage is far too similar to John Wadsworth killing Vicky Fleming last series and was predictable from a mile off. Feels like more male-on-female violence just for the sake of it.

We aren’t seeing enough of Tommy, he was fuming when Neil mentioned Catherine, why didn’t we see the aftermath when he went back to his cell?

The dark humor isn’t there, in previous series even with everything Catherine had going on we saw lighthearted moments, usually relating to Catherine’s jobs. There hasn’t been much of that in this series except right at the start. They tried to do it with the whole alien thing but it didn’t work, probably intentional to show that Catherine is having a breakdown though I guess.

We’re halfway through now and I feel like it hasn’t even gotten started.

My guess is the twist that TLR didn’t rape Becky, she had PND and that’s why she killed herself after having the baby. Catherine in her guilt (perhaps she feels she didn’t support her enough) and grief, looking for somebody to blame thought up the idea of Becky being raped as an explanation and ran away with it. Catherine has never actually said out loud that Becky admitted (feels the wrong word as Becky would be the victim…’admitted’ feels to accusatory but can’t think of a better word) to being raped. Just that “She couldn’t tell me because she thought I’d make her report it”, and “She didn’t tell me about the pregnancy because she was in denial” (she was 17, maybe she genuinely didn’t know the signs but Catherine just assumed she had been in denial).

Of course, we know from the Anne that TLR IS capable of rape, but it doesn’t necessarily mean he raped Becky. It may have been his stint in prison for drugs (post-Becky) that sent him that way.
